Action statement 3: In the
evaluation of a child for ADHD, the primary care clinician should include assessment for other conditions that might coexist with ADHD, including emotional or behavioral (eg, anxiety, depressive, oppositional defiant, and conduct disorders), developmental (eg, learning and language disorders or other
neurodevelopmental disorders), and physical (eg, tics, sleep apnea) conditions (quality of evidence B / strong recommendation).
